CD4053BM Specification Parameters

  • Part Status: Active
  • Moisture Sensitivity Level (MSL): 1 (Unlimited)
  • Mounting Type: Surface Mount
  • ECCN Code: EAR99
  • Radiation Hardening: No
  • Lead Free: Lead Free
  • Supply Voltage: 5V
  • Factory Lead Time: 6 Weeks
  • Number of Functions: 3
  • Number of Inputs: 6
  • Number of Terminations: 16
  • Terminal Form: GULL WING
  • REACH SVHC: No SVHC
  • Min Dual Supply Voltage: 2.5V
  • Max Junction Temperature (Tj): 150°C
  • Max Supply Voltage: 20V
  • Switch Circuit: SPDT
  • Height: 1.75mm
  • Lifecycle Status: ACTIVE (Last Updated: 1 day ago)
  • Width: 3.91mm
  • Length: 9.9mm
  • Nominal Supply Current: 100μA
  • On-state Resistance Match-Nom: 15Ohm
  • Operating Temperature: -55°C~125°C TA
  • Logic Function: Multiplexer
  • Supply Type: Dual, Single
  • On-State Resistance (Max): 240Ohm
  • Max Power Dissipation: 700mW
  • Normal Position: NC
  • Turn-Off Delay Time: 450 ns
  • Off-state Isolation-Nom: 40 dB
  • Turn On Delay Time: 720 ns
  • Crosstalk: -40dB @ 6MHz
  • RoHS Status: ROHS3 Compliant
  • Number of Channels: 2
  • Mount: Surface Mount
  • Pbfree Code: yes
  • Contact Plating: Gold
  • JESD-609 Code: e4
  • Dual Supply Voltage: 5V
  • Packaging: Tube
  • Number of Gates: 3
  • Number of Pins: 16
  • Pin Count: 16
  • Technology: CMOS
  • Peak Reflow Temperature (Cel): 260
  • Min Supply Voltage: 3V
  • Terminal Pitch: 1.27mm
  • Operating Supply Voltage: 18V
  • Max Dual Supply Voltage: 9V
  • Neg Supply Voltage-Nom (Vsup): -5V
  • Bandwidth: 30MHz
  • Thickness: 1.58mm
  • Package / Case: 16-SOIC (0.154, 3.90mm Width)
  • Propagation Delay: 10 ns
  • Switching: BREAK-BEFORE-MAKE
  • Multiplexer/Demultiplexer Circuit: 2:1
  • Output: SEPARATE OUTPUT
  • Resistance: 240Ohm
  • Weight: 141.690917mg
  • Signal Current-Max: 0.01A
  • Drain to Source Resistance: 125Ohm
  • Operating Supply Current: 80nA
  • Channel-to-Channel Matching (ΔRon): 5 Ω
  • Voltage - Supply, Single/Dual (±): 3V~20V ±2.5V~9V
  • Base Part Number: CD4053

Texas Instruments — Manufacturer Introduction

Texas Instruments
Texas Instruments (TI) is a multinational semiconductor company based in Texas, United States. It is renowned for its development, manufacturing, and sale of semiconductors and computer technology, primarily focusing on innovative digital signal processing and analog circuitry. In addition to its semiconductor business, TI also offers solutions in sensing and control, educational products, and digital light processing. Headquartered in Dallas, Texas, TI has manufacturing, design, and sales offices in more than 25 countries. It is the world's largest manufacturer of digital signal processors (DSPs) and analog circuit components, with its analog and digital signal processing technologies holding a dominant position worldwide. After successive acquisitions of Fairchild Semiconductor's manufacturing division and Chengdu Cension Semiconductor, in 2011, TI further solidified its position as a leading analog semiconductor giant by acquiring National Semiconductor for $6.5 billion.
